I have had x99. These xeons arent that fast. You can single core bench em anywhere and they are just slower.

 

The moment a v3 goes over 3.8ghz it will match  1200 in single core. 4.0 for a ryzen 5 1600 and 4.1 for a ryzen 1700.

 

I know this because I work with these and can literally show you if I want to with a 5820k. Keep in mind that thing will boost faster than any of those xeons will and it will match my ryzen 1700 in single core but still loses to a ryzen 1600 in most benchmarks because it cant boost as high with multiple cores loaded.

 

The one thing these xeons do have is cache and that can sometimes save them. But this is a big variable that is very hit or miss.

 

Yes you can boost the xeons but at that point you should also boost the ryzens and zen one does reliably go to 4.1 outclassing the xeons.

And btw zen is now like 5 or so years old so pretty cheap used, same goes for the boards, decent b3/450 can be found <60$ and thats for stuff like the pro4, go down a tier to a320 and now you are only paying 30$ or less for the board when x99 boards at the cheapest are china "x99" with repurposed chipsets off servers and apparently mainstream chipsets too, those still go ~60$ even for the matx ones off aliexpress

 

 

Basically zen and x99 trade blows here, if you need the cores go x99 (dirt cheap e5 2670 at like 10$ last time i checked), if you need the singlethread with possibility of upgrading in the future go zen.
